How Many kWh per Day Is Normal?

40 kWh of electricity usage per day is much higher than the average household consumption of 29 kWh per day. However, it''s quite normal for homes with 3,000+ square feet and/or five or more members (especially in the South!) Do Inverters Use a Lot of Battery Power? –

Standby power consumption of inverters is relatively low, typically less than 1% of their rated output power. For a 1000W inverter, the idle consumption could be around 10-20 watts. Before delving into the battery

How Many kWh Per Day Is Normal? Average 1-6 Person

That is 0.2% below the US household average (also exactly the same as US home average). Average electricity usage for 3 person home is 31.19 kWh per day. That is 6.2% above the US household average. Average electricity usage for 4 person home is 36.58 kWh per day. That is 24.5% above the US household average.

The Impact Of Solar Inverters On Electricity Bills

A common question is: "Does a solar inverter use a lot of electricity?" The simple answer is no. Most modern energy-efficient inverters consume very little power, especially when compared to the amount of energy they help generate. On average, an inverter may use about 1-3% of the electricity produced by the solar panels during the

Appliance Wattage Charts | Power Consumption

These loads consume very little power, but over time they waste a lot of energy. Unplugging appliances such as TVs, DVD players, stereos, etc. will save power and reduce the overall amount of power you have to produce and store. Using a simple power strip that can be unplugged or switched off is an easy way to eliminate phantom loads.

Do inverters consume a lot of energy during a power outage?

Well, during extreme power outages, you will have to use your inverter more than usual, which will increase your energy consumption. Moreover, you can only limit your consumption if your downtime is not that much, and you do not have to discharge your inverter’s battery.

How much electricity does an inverter use?

The electricity that an inverter uses depends on its capacity and the loads it is powering. Usually, the minimum power required for an inverter is nearly 8 to 10% higher than the appliances it is powering.

Do power inverter appliances reduce electricity bills?

With a power inverter, the appliance’s compressor motor will be controlled at a steady rate, consequently reducing the amount of power that is used when turning the motor on and off. As a result, power consumption is reduced, and the cost reflected in electricity bills is lowered. Do Inverter Appliances Really Bring Down the Electricity Bill?
